                Battlefield 3, or BF3 (development code-name: 'Paris' or 'Venice') is the twelfth installment in the Battlefield Series and was developed by DICE. It is the sequel to Battlefield 2 and was released on October 25, 2011[2] for the PC, PlayStation 3 and Xbox 360.[6] A sequel, Battlefield 4, was developed and released by EA and DICE on October 29, 2013.
